Global research company is keen to recruit a Talent Acquisition Co-ordinator for their London office, based at Tower Bridge. The Talent Acquisition Coordinator will provide day-to-day co-ordination support to the Talent Acquisition department and assist with tasks related to recruitment and talent management.

Key responsibilities will include:

  • Calendar management, including schedules and facilitates (high volume) interviews in-person and virtually.
  • Effectively communicating both verbally and in writing with candidates, hiring contacts, and staff.
  • Supporting on-campus and virtual events, marketing campaigns, and cultivation efforts.
  • Managing the administration of the applicant tracking system and overseeing applicant tracking/applicant flow processes, preparing all candidate correspondence, including interview confirmation details, interview follow-up and reimbursements, and offer letters as needed.
  • Co-ordinating travel and hotel arrangements for candidates and making arrangements for pre-interview dinners and lunches.
  • Assisting with scheduling on-campus events and maintaining positive relationships with campus career centres.
  • Preparing materials/presentations for on-campus interviews, career fairs, and conferences; maintaining event collateral.
  • Coordinating new employee communication related to orientation, start dates, in-office orientation schedules, and onboarding new hires in partnership with other members of the Talent team.
  • Assisting with in-office talent related duties – training, office retreats, performance management, and other ad hoc tasks as necessary.

To apply, you will need at least 18 months of directly related talent acquisition experience, preferably in a professional services firm, recruiting experience with applicant tracking systems, be a proactive contributor, eager to learn, organised and process driven, and have excellent proficiency with Microsoft Office.
